Common Issues Found During Fireplace Maintenance
Excess creosote remains one of the most common concerns. This combustible residue forms during normal use and hardens over time. If ignored, it increases the risk of chimney fires.
We also find cracked firebricks, warped dampers, and loose components. Addressing these issues early prevents larger repairs later. When necessary, we may suggest fireplace repair to restore safe function.
Local Conditions That Increase Buildup
Bethel Park winters encourage frequent fireplace use. Consequently, ash and soot accumulate faster. Older homes with traditional masonry fireplaces often experience heavier residue buildup.
Additionally, moisture from snow and rain affects chimney systems. When combined with residue, moisture accelerates deterioration. Regular cleaning helps offset these local challenges.

Frequently Asked Questions
How often should a fireplace be cleaned?
Most fireplaces benefit from annual cleaning, especially with regular use during winter.
Does fireplace cleaning help with smoke problems?
Yes. Removing soot and residue improves airflow and reduces smoke entering the home.
